var o = $.extend({ type: 'bar', //also available: area, pie, line width: $(this).width(), //height of canvas - defaults to table height height: $(this).height(), //height of canvas - defaults to table height appendTitle: true, //table caption text is added to chart title: null, //grabs from table caption if null appendKey: true, //color key is added to chart rowFilter: ' ', colFilter: ' ', colors: ['#26a4ed','#26a4ed','#26a4ed','#666699','#92d5ea','#ee8310','#8d10ee','#5a3b16','#26aed','#be1e2d','#f45a90','#e9e744'], textColors: [], //corresponds with colors array. null/undefined items will fall back to CSS parseDirection: 'x', //which direction to parse the table data pieMargin: 20, //pie charts only - spacing around pie pieLabelsAsPercent: true, pieLabelPos: 'inside', lineWeight: 4, //for line and area - stroke weight barGroupMargin: 10, barMargin: 10, //space around bars in bar chart (added to both sides of bar) yLabelInterval: 30 //distance between y labels },options); 各个参数含义
时间: 2024-04-25 09:26:26 浏览: 9
下面是各个参数的含义:
- type:图表类型,可选值为 bar、area、pie、line。
- width:画布宽度,默认值为表格的宽度。
- height:画布高度,默认值为表格的高度。
- appendTitle:是否将表格标题添加到图表中。
- title:图表标题,默认值为表格标题。
- appendKey:是否在图表中添加颜色键。
- rowFilter:行过滤器,可以是 CSS 选择器或函数。
- colFilter:列过滤器,可以是 CSS 选择器或函数。
- colors:颜色数组,用于区分不同数据系列。
- textColors:文本颜色数组,用于设置文本颜色。
- parseDirection:解析表格数据的方向,可选值为 x 和 y。
- pieMargin:饼图的间距。
- pieLabelsAsPercent:是否将饼图标签作为百分比显示。
- pieLabelPos:饼图标签的位置,可选值为 inside 和 outside。
- lineWeight:线条和区域图的线条粗细。
- barGroupMargin:条形图分组的间距。
- barMargin:条形图中条形的间距。
- yLabelInterval:y 轴标签的间隔距离。
相关问题
openWinOpt = $.extend(openWinOpt, {top: 0}); 改为新页面打开
如果您想将 `openWinOpt` 中的 `$.gsWindow()` 方法改为在新页面中打开,可以使用以下代码:
```
openWinOpt.target = '_blank';
```
在这里,我们添加了一个新的属性 `target` 并将其设置为 `'_blank'`。这将在新窗口中打开链接。完整代码如下:
```
openWinOpt = $.extend(openWinOpt, {target: '_blank', top: 0});
```
这样,您就可以在新页面中打开链接了。
var o = $.extend({ type: 'bar', //also available: area, pie, line width: $(this).width(), //height of canvas - defaults to table height height: $(this).height(), //height of canvas - defaults to table height appendTitle: true, //table caption text is added to chart title: null, //grabs from table caption if null appendKey: true, //color key is added to chart rowFilter: ' ', colFilter: ' ', colors: ['#26a4ed','#26a4ed','#26a4ed','#666699','#92d5ea','#ee8310','#8d10ee','#5a3b16','#26aed','#be1e2d','#f45a90','#e9e744'], textColors: [], //corresponds with colors array. null/undefined items will fall back to CSS parseDirection: 'x', //which direction to parse the table data pieMargin: 20, //pie charts only - spacing around pie pieLabelsAsPercent: true, pieLabelPos: 'inside', lineWeight: 4, //for line and area - stroke weight barGroupMargin: 10, barMargin: 10, //space around bars in bar chart (added to both sides of bar) yLabelInterval: 30 //distance between y labels },options); 各个参数含义
这段代码是使用 jQuery 插件将 HTML 表格数据转换成图表的配置参数。下面是各个参数的含义:
- type: 图表类型,可选值为 bar(柱状图)、area(面积图)、pie(饼图)和 line(折线图)。
- width: 画布宽度,默认为表格宽度。
- height: 画布高度,默认为表格高度。
- appendTitle: 是否将表格标题添加到图表标题中。
- title: 图表标题,如果为 null,则从表格标题中获取。
- appendKey: 是否在图表中添加颜色键。
- rowFilter: 行过滤器,用于选择表格中的特定行。
- colFilter: 列过滤器,用于选择表格中的特定列。
- colors: 数据系列的颜色数组。
- textColors: 数据系列的文本颜色数组,与颜色数组对应。如果为空,则使用 CSS 样式中的颜色。
- parseDirection: 解析表格数据的方向,可选值为 x 和 y。
- pieMargin: 饼图中饼的间距。
- pieLabelsAsPercent: 饼图标签是否显示为百分比。
- pieLabelPos: 饼图标签位置,可选值为 inside(内部)、outside(外部)和 none(不显示)。
- lineWeight: 折线图和面积图中线条的宽度。
- barGroupMargin: 柱状图中柱状组的间距。
- barMargin: 柱状图中柱状间的间距。
- yLabelInterval: y 轴标签之间的距离。